What We Do

Full Service Management

Our experienced team of community association leaders evaluates and resolves issues quickly and effectively. All portfolio managers are certified and licensed ensuring your community will consistently receive superior quality performance.

Full- Service Management includes:

  • Regular board and annual meeting attendance including preparation of board packages and community notification
  • Complete accounting and financial management to ensure proper planning for Capital Reserve improvements and Operating Contingency Reserves, and recovery of negative Retained Earnings
  • Project life cycle management including proposal acquisition, contract/proposal evaluation and recommendations, and progress monitoring
  • Annual and ad hoc community inspections and architectural review guidance
  • Regular review of service contracts, insurance requirements and coverages, reserve study projects and funding, and changes in association management regulations and practices
  • After-hours On-Call Services for non-life-threatening emergencies
  • Preparation of notices, legal correspondence, and resale packages* (*through HomewiseDocs.com)
  • Maintenance of association records and community websites* (*optional)

Financial-Only Management

At NRP, we do zero based budgeting. We look at each individual line item and build a budget based on current conditions and the needs of the community. We firmly believe your association’s budget should accurately depict current conditions (both revenue and expense) and thoughtfully consider future needs.

Financial Reporting

NRP issues monthly financial reports. All income and expense items are coded as set forth in the approved budget. Monthly financials reports include

  • Income Statement
  • General Ledger
  • Balance Sheet
  • A/P Voucher Detail Statement
  • A/P Cash Disbursement Report
  • Investment Listing
  • Reconciled bank statements

Financial package delivery is timely and accurate, and finalized reports are made available online through our modern owner portal. (Meeting this “standard” is predicated on the timely receipt of bank statements.)
